ABARES)<\/figcaption><\/figure>\n<p><strong>June 20, 2017<\/strong><\/p>\n<p>The gross value of Australian farm production is forecast to dip by 4.6 per cent to $59.9 billion in 2017\u201318, following last year\u2019s record-breaking returns.<\/p>\n<p>The Australian Bureau of Agricultural and Resource Economics and Sciences&#8217; (ABARES) agricultural commodities report for the June quarter was released on Tuesday.<\/p>\n<p>The report finds the gross value of farm production in 2017\u201318 is tipped to be 9 per cent higher than the average of $55 billion over the five years to 2016\u201317.<\/p>\n<p>Acting ABARES executive director Peter Gooday said that despite the forecast decline the outlook for this year was positive, up almost $5 billion compared with the five-year average.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cThe gross value of livestock production is forecast to increase by 3.5 per cent to $30.2 billion in 2017\u201318, driven by forecast increases in prices for livestock products, particularly wool and dairy,\u201d Mr Gooday said.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cExport earnings from farm commodities are forecast to remain relatively unchanged at $48 billion in 2017\u201318.\u201d<\/p>\n<p>The agricultural commodities for which export earnings are forecast to rise in 2017\u201318 are beef and veal (up 4 per cent), wool (6 per cent), dairy products (14 per cent), cotton (34 per cent), wine (5 per cent), lamb (4 per cent), live feeder\/slaughter cattle (3 per cent) and rock lobster (2 per cent).<\/p>\n<p>The forecast increase in export earnings in 2017\u201318 is expected to be partly offset by expected declines for wheat (down 3 per cent), sugar (7 per cent), coarse grains (23 per cent), canola (19 per cent), chickpeas (44 per cent) and mutton (5 per cent).<\/p>\n<p>Mr Gooday said export earnings for fisheries products were forecast to increase by 1.2 per cent in 2017\u201318 to $1.5 billion.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cIn Australian dollar terms, export prices of wool, wine, lamb, barley, cheese and mutton are forecast to increase in 2017\u201318,\u201d Mr Gooday said.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cExport prices for beef and veal, sugar, canola, live feeder\/slaughter cattle, chickpeas and rock lobster are forecast to fall, with export prices for wheat and cotton forecast to remain relatively unchanged.\u201d<\/p>\n","protected":false},"excerpt":{"rendered":"<p>The gross value of Australian
